This standard applies to electrical and electronic products, components and parts, with a rated current not exceeding 63A, screw-connected connectors and terminals. Note: The heaters specified in Clause 3 are not applicable to joints and terminals other than screw connections. They are only suitable for examination with terminals of various designs and sizes for screw connections as described in annex A.
